【Offer Certificates Inspired by Employee ID Cards】
We created offer certificates modeled after the employee ID cards that every SSUG team member carries with them.
This year’s orientation ceremony was all about making our new hires feel welcomed and excited to join. Every program was carefully planned to convey this sense of “welcome” and to ensure they look forward to working with their peers, mentors, and the company.
The certificates were designed to resemble the official employee ID cards that are typically issued after joining in April. This design was chosen to express our heartfelt welcome and to make them feel like part of the SSUG family right away. To add a playful touch, elements unique to the 2025 graduating class were incorporated into the design, making it distinctively SSUG.
We also envisioned the certificates as a “switch” for the new hires, symbolizing their transition from students to professionals when they eventually replace it with their official ID cards.
The certificates were presented in the group’s special anniversary item, an original lanyard, created to celebrate SSUG’s upcoming 40th anniversary. This lanyard is a favorite among current team members, often used to hold ID cards or phones, adding a functional and stylish touch to their daily lives.
【SSUG Original Bottle】
This bottle was created as part of the “Sustainable Support Program”, one of the unique benefits under our “32 Benefits”
The high-performance stainless steel bottle “Revomax,” featuring SSUG’s signature eggs sunny side up and the nickname “Sunny (32)” as a jersey number, is an item used daily by our members to help reduce plastic waste.
